A structured debugging process is essential for tackling bugs methodically, reducing guesswork and preventing hasty fixes that introduce new problems. The process begins with reproducing the bug under controlled conditions to understand its triggers, followed by isolating the problematic component—be it a function, API endpoint, or database query. One might ask, what about Scrapy? I'll be honest: I don't really keep up with their updates. But I haven't heard about Zyte doing anything to bypass TLS fingerprinting. So out of the box Scrapy will also be blocked, but nothing is stopping you from using curl_cffi in your Scrapy Spider. - Source: dev.to / 9 months ago

Scrapy is an open-source Python-based web scraping framework that extracts data from websites. With Scrapy, you create spiders, which are autonomous scripts to download and process web content. The limitation of Scrapy is that it does not work very well with JavaScript rendered websites, as it was designed for static HTML pages.
